SkillsFuture Mid-Career Enhanced Subsidy: Who Qualifies and What You Get
Learn how Singaporeans aged 40 and above can access higher subsidies for course fees to support mid-career upskilling.
This scheme provides increased financial support for mid-career individuals to take up training courses to keep their skills relevant in a changing workforce.
Who it's for
This subsidy is designed specifically for Singaporeans who are aged 40 and above. It is intended to help those in the mid-career stage of their professional lives manage the costs of staying competitive and upskilling.
What you get
You can receive higher course fee subsidies when enrolling in training programs supported by SkillsFuture Singapore (SSG). This enhanced support can cover up to 90% of the total cost for eligible courses, making it much more affordable to pursue new certifications or professional development.
What it costs you
While the government provides a significant portion of the funding through the subsidy, you are responsible for paying the remaining balance. The actual cost to you depends on the specific training program you choose to join. You will need to commit your time to complete the enrollment requirements and the coursework associated with your chosen program.
The catch to know
It is important to remember that the enhanced subsidy is not universal for all training. It only applies to courses that are specifically listed under the official SSG training directory. Before you commit to a program, you must ensure that the specific course you have selected is eligible for this enhanced mid-career rate.
